noun
1.
the study or science of
epigraphs
or inscriptions, especially of ancient inscriptions.
2.
inscriptions collectively.
Origin:
1850–55;
epigraph
+
-y
3
Related forms
e·pig·ra·phist,
e·pig·ra·pher,
noun
